#7f4170 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f4170 is composed of 49.8% red, 25.5%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.8%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 314.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#7f4170 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e82e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#7f4170 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f4170 has RGB values of R:127, G:65,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.12,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8339824.

Shades and Tints of #7f4170
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0509 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f4170
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615f61 is the less saturated color, while #ba068e is the most saturated one.
